The deceptively spacious Dingle has panoramic views over Freshwater East Bay. If you can drag yourself away from the tranquillity of the deck, feet up, gin and tonic in hand, you are minutes away from the beautiful sandy beach accessed by a path from the bottom of your garden. Fall asleep to the sound of the waves, wake up to amazing sunsets over the ocean. With the village Inn at the top of the hill, the beach at the bottom and stunning coastal walks, leave the car on the drive for the week! Secluded, with woodland or Bay views, The Dingle sits on he Dunes within the Pembrokeshire National Parkland, the only Coastal National Park in the UK. Revisited by extended families year on year, the back to nature feel is the perfect tonic for those looking to escape and relax with family or friends. Birdsong, waves, clinking wine glasses and laughter create the perfect symphony! The bedroom layout lends itself to a large extended family or groups of friends. There is a downstairs en-suite room with a kingsize and a single bed, perfect for grandparents or a new family. Upstairs the Master bedroom with ensuite shower room stuns with the views from its balcony. The sunrises across the entire Bay are exquisite. A further large room with a kingsize and single bed with woodland views, a double room, a twin and a bunk bed room, complete the bedroom set up upstairs. There is also a shower room with sea views. There is a double sofa bed in the sitting room area - this provides additional sleeping space to the 14 people. (There may be a snorer in the family!) The large kitchen with a range cooker, dishwasher, large fridge freezer etc, also houses a snug area with sofa and armchairs. This is great for a drink and a chat to the chef, a film for the children or a quiet space. Prepare to be wowed by the Sitting Room / Diner which has jaw dropping views from the large windows and French Doors and the wrap around Deck. Enjoy family meals and board games at the large dining table or outside on the patio at the table or on the outdoor sofa. There is a utility room underneath the deck area with washing machine, tumble dryer and a drinks fridge. Its a perfect area for hanging up the wetsuits and storing bikes, kayaks etc. The patio area is large enough and has the electrics for hot tub hire! Pembrokeshire boasts stunning scenery, with some of the best being outside your door! You really don't have to get back into the car for the week with the safe and sandy beach at the bottom of the hill - with a path from your garden. Take a left along the coastpath and enjoy a dip in Swanlake Bay en route to lunch in the pub or castle at Manorbier. Turn right and you reach Stackpole Quay, having passed Greenala, the iron age fort. Enjoy a coffee and crab sandwich at The Boathouse tearooms, then explore the beautiful National Trust Stackpole Estate, incorporating the world famous beaches of Barafundle and Broad Haven South. Wander back through the Lily Ponds, fortify yourself with a cream tea before heading back to Freshwater East - what a day! Pop up the hill to Freshwater Inn for supper, or venture into Lamphey - a couple of miles up the road - to The Dial Inn. For the historical buffs, this is the Home of The Tudors, the incredible Pembroke Castle the birthplace of Henry V11. Equally stunning is Carew Castle, taken in on a day out along the River Cleddau. Boat trips exploring islands, seal and puffin watching, coasteering, kayaking, jet skiing, coast path and hill walking, there is a wealth of adventure awaiting. For the youngsters, once sandcastles, rockpools and waves have been explored, there are lots of days out in the Tenby area. Folly Farm, Manor House Wildlife Park, Oakwood Theme Park and Heatherton Activity Centre are our family favourites. You will definitely be spoiled for choice!
